What if life is nothing but a colossal game of Snakes and Ladder? We move forward in this world, sometimes breaking through barriers; while other times, obstacles pull us down, reminding us of our vulnerabilities. In the exhibit The Depths Are the Greatest of Heights, we confront the unpredictability of success and failure—symbolized by ladders and snakes—and the twisting, uncertain path of our fate.
For artist Pau-Pau, two identities exist within us: one that is exhausted of the external struggles and self-doubt, and another that persists with quiet resilience, moving forward despite it all. Her pieces offer a psychological space to explore this existential crisis, inviting us to look into our own fragilities and how they co-exist with our dreams. Through her works, we come to recognize the delicate yet unyielding spirit that defines what it means to be human.


Real life may be a game, but it is no child’s play. Every once in a while, we get bitten and experience setbacks. But with each failure comes the mindfulness to move forward—the wisdom to know when to take risks and when to hold back. And maybe, just maybe, the deepest falls will teach us the most about what it means to rise.
